Order Filter Conditions In jQWidget JQX Grid

In this post we will see how we can set the default filter condition in JQX Grid filter drop down or how we can order jqx grid jqwidget filter conditions. I recently came across a situation that the grid filter condition must be shown as ‘equal’ for any type of filter like string, numeric. Order Filter Conditions In jQWidget JQX Grid

Cool, so grid is loaded. Now have you noticed that the filter condition shows by default is ‘Contains’ ? Now we are going to change that. You might be thinking what kind of requirement is this. But trust me. If client ask, we must do anything at any cost.

Now we are going to add three functions to the grid settings.

  • rendered
  • updatefilterconditions
  • updatefilterpanel
  • So our grid settings will be looking as follows.

    [js]
    $("#jqxgrid").jqxGrid(
    {
    source: data,
    columns: [{ "text": "Area Code", "dataField": "AreaCode", "cellsalign": "left", "cellsformat": "d" }, { "text": "Revenue", "dataField": "Revenue", "cellsalign": "right", "cellsformat": "c2" }],
    pageable: true,
    filterable: true,
    sortable: true,
    rendered: function () {
    var localizationobj = {};
    filterstringcomparisonoperators = [‘equal’, ’empty’, ‘not empty’, ‘contains’, ‘does not contain’, ‘starts with’, ‘ends with’, ‘null’];
    filternumericcomparisonoperators = [‘equal’, ‘not equal’, ‘less than’, ‘less than or equal’, ‘greater than’, ‘greater than or equal’, ‘null’, ‘not null’];
    filterdatecomparisonoperators = [‘equal’, ‘not equal’, ‘less than’, ‘less than or equal’, ‘greater than’, ‘greater than or equal’, ‘null’, ‘not null’];
    filterbooleancomparisonoperators = [‘equal’, ‘not equal’];

    localizationobj.filterstringcomparisonoperators = filterstringcomparisonoperators;
    localizationobj.filternumericcomparisonoperators = filternumericcomparisonoperators;
    localizationobj.filterdatecomparisonoperators = filterdatecomparisonoperators;
    localizationobj.filterbooleancomparisonoperators = filterbooleancomparisonoperators;

    // apply localization.
    $("#jqxgrid").jqxGrid(‘localizestrings’, localizationobj);
    },
    updatefilterconditions: function (type, defaultconditions) {
    var stringcomparisonoperators = [‘EQUAL’, ‘EMPTY’, ‘NOT_EMPTY’, ‘CONTAINS’, ‘DOES_NOT_CONTAIN’, ‘STARTS_WITH’, ‘ENDS_WITH’, ‘NULL’];
    var numericcomparisonoperators = [‘EQUAL’, ‘NOT_EQUAL’, ‘LESS_THAN’, ‘LESS_THAN_OR_EQUAL’, ‘GREATER_THAN’, ‘GREATER_THAN_OR_EQUAL’, ‘NULL’, ‘NOT_NULL’];
    var datecomparisonoperators = [‘EQUAL’, ‘NOT_EQUAL’, ‘LESS_THAN’, ‘LESS_THAN_OR_EQUAL’, ‘GREATER_THAN’, ‘GREATER_THAN_OR_EQUAL’, ‘NULL’, ‘NOT_NULL’];
    var booleancomparisonoperators = [‘EQUAL’, ‘NOT_EQUAL’];
    switch (type) {
    case ‘stringfilter’:
    return stringcomparisonoperators;
    case ‘numericfilter’:
    return numericcomparisonoperators;
    case ‘datefilter’:
    return datecomparisonoperators;
    case ‘booleanfilter’:
    return booleancomparisonoperators;
    }
    },
    updatefilterpanel: function (filtertypedropdown1, filtertypedropdown2, filteroperatordropdown, filterinputfield1, filterinputfield2, filterbutton, clearbutton,
    columnfilter, filtertype, filterconditions) {
    var index1 = 0;
    var index2 = 0;
    filtertypedropdown1.jqxDropDownList({ autoDropDownHeight: true, selectedIndex: index1 });
    filtertypedropdown2.jqxDropDownList({ autoDropDownHeight: true, selectedIndex: index2 });
    }
    });
    });
    [/js]

    Here in the updatefilterpanel we are setting the index for the filter drop down. And in updatefilterconditions and rendered functions we are applying the localization according to our requirement. Now save the changes and run your grid again, you can see the filter option ‘equal’ will be loaded as default.
